W E L C O M E ! ! ! to the forum. If you have a Trailhawk, you wont need any additional hardware. Remove the original skid plate, and replace it using the original hardware. Other then a Trailhawk, you will need the following: 6mm nuts and washers, four (4) each. 6mm nuts and bolts require a 10mm wrench (typically). The studs are already in the jeep frame, place the skid plate over the four (4) studs, add the washers then lock nuts, make them a little better than snug, good to go.
